crapes

noun

Meaning

  1. Mourning garments, especially an armband or hatband.
  2. A flat round pancake-like pastry from Lower Brittany, made with wheat.
  3. A soft thin light fabric with a crinkled surface.
  4. Crepe paper; thin, crinkled tissue paper.
  5. Rubber in sheets, used especially for shoe soles.
  6. A death notice printed on white card with a background of black crepe paper or cloth, placed on the door of a residence or business.
